Houghton open to permanent Rovers switch

8 January 2018

Jordan Houghton is open to signing for Rovers on a permanent transfer this summer.

Houghton’s start against Rochdale was his first since his loan from Chelsea was extended until the end of the season, with the midfielder not wanting to be rushed into making a decision on his long-term future.

Therefore a loan was agreed, meaning he could be registered in time to line up against Rochdale on Saturday.
 
“Options are limited in midfield at the moment and the manager was keen to get me back, so I think the loan was the best option for everyone,” he said.

“All parties had Saturday’s game in mind, it would be my first permanent move so I had to make sure it was right for everyone around me. I'm definitely open to it, though.

"Signing permanently rather than on loan is a big commitment, it means relocating fully up here, which I am willing to do, but just didn't want to be rushed.”

The midfielder wants to enjoy his football before making a decision on a permanent move in the summer.

“With Ben Whiteman going back it left us a bit open in central midfield, we were heading into a massive game and in the short-term it was massive to get it done. I always wanted to stay and now we have six months to sit down before the summer.
 
“I’ve been happy with my time at Chelsea, I’ve been there since I was eight, but I’m happy to find a home after and kick on and push to where I want to be. A lot can happen in the next six months, but I’ve enjoyed my time here so far and long may it continue.”
